The best advice I ever got about laundry was from my mother-in-law. She said, don't stand there ironing an entire wash for hours. Just put clean washing away un-ironed and iron things individually as you bring them out and use them.
Makes sense when you think about it; why iron everything in bulk just for it to sit on a shelf behind closed doors when you can just fold it and iron when and if?
Saved me endlessly boring hours over the years that did.
